> Following the S3AFileSystem integration patch in HADOOP-13651, we need to add 
> delete tracking.
> Current behavior on delete is to remove the metadata from the MetadataStore.  
> To make deletes consistent, we need to add a {{isDeleted}} flag to 
> {{PathMetadata}} and check it when returning results from functions like 
> {{getFileStatus()}} and {{listStatus()}}.  In HADOOP-13651, I added TODO 
> comments in most of the places these new conditions are needed.  The work 
> does not look too bad.
